aboutsummaryrefslogtreecommitdiffstats
path: root/bug
diff options
context:
space:
mode:
authorQuentin Gliech <quentingliech@gmail.com>2018-07-20 00:25:30 +0200
committerMichael Muré <batolettre@gmail.com>2018-07-20 14:32:23 +0200
commit1dd5118eebe0e993d55ae5433cb2dcfd2764bf4f (patch)
tree67f9b2e6bb3eb7cbc870436e34e7e57a708008e5 /bug
parent59e6ae872cad5683a9f1887cbef382d0e76ecc61 (diff)
downloadgit-bug-1dd5118eebe0e993d55ae5433cb2dcfd2764bf4f.tar.gz
graphql: Actually get the bugs from the repo
Diffstat (limited to 'bug')
-rw-r--r--bug/comment.go4
-rw-r--r--bug/person.go4
-rw-r--r--bug/snapshot.go8
3 files changed, 8 insertions, 8 deletions
diff --git a/bug/comment.go b/bug/comment.go
index c0c07076..9cc38738 100644
--- a/bug/comment.go
+++ b/bug/comment.go
@@ -6,8 +6,8 @@ import (
)
type Comment struct {
- Author Person
- Message string
+ Author Person `json:"author"`
+ Message string `json:"message"`
// Creation time of the comment.
// Should be used only for human display, never for ordering as we can't rely on it in a distributed system.
diff --git a/bug/person.go b/bug/person.go
index 5c9dcc4c..6a70fa9e 100644
--- a/bug/person.go
+++ b/bug/person.go
@@ -6,8 +6,8 @@ import (
)
type Person struct {
- Name string
- Email string
+ Name string `json:"name"`
+ Email string `json:"email"`
}
// GetUser will query the repository for user detail and build the corresponding Person
diff --git a/bug/snapshot.go b/bug/snapshot.go
index 14ffd629..5058b3f7 100644
--- a/bug/snapshot.go
+++ b/bug/snapshot.go
@@ -10,10 +10,10 @@ import (
type Snapshot struct {
id string
- Status Status
- Title string
- Comments []Comment
- Labels []Label
+ Status Status `json:"status"`
+ Title string `json:"title"`
+ Comments []Comment `json:"comments"`
+ Labels []Label `json:"labels"`
Operations []Operation
}